Apparently Kusher does own the Observer.  The article is stil garbage though. Edited to add this from Wikepedia:

In 2007 Jared Kushner began acquiring and merging several print and online media publications into the Observer brand, including New York Observer, BetaBeat, Gallerist, NY Politicker, SCENE Magazine and PolitickerNJ.[15][16] These acquisitions became integrated into the website observer.com (Gallerist was integrated in September 2014, PolitickerNY in March 2014, BetaBeat in January 2015, and PolitickerNJ in August 2016).[17]

In March 2012 Observer Media launched Commercial Observer, a commercial real estate publication.[18] The organization has since received various awards, including "NAREE's 65th Annual Real Estate Journalism” award,[19] "Best Team Report Silver” award (2013),[20] and "Best Weekly Newspaper Report Silver” award (2014).[21] The Commercial Observer publishes at commercialobserver.com and also publishes weekly print edition.
